According to the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(MHRA) and National Institute for Health and Care Excellence (NICE) guidance, it may be prescribed as: Monotherapy when diet and exercise alone do not provide adequate glycaemic control and when metformin is considered inappropriate due to intolerance or contraindications Add-on therapy in combination with other glucose-lowering medications, including metformin, sulfonylureas, sodium-glucose co-transporter-2 (SGLT2) inhibitors, or insulin, when existing treatment does not achieve target HbA1c levels NICE Technology Appraisal 653 (TA653) recommends oral semaglutide as an option for treating type 2 diabetes in adults when a GLP-1 receptor agonist would otherwise be appropriate according to NICE guideline NG28
